IN MEMORIAM

Eugenia "Jean" Orlando

NOVEMBER 19, 1931 – AUGUST 11, 2019

Eugenia “Jean” Ann Orlando passed away peacefully at the age of 87 on August 11, 2019.

She was born on November 19, 1931, in Johnstown, Pennsylvania, to Gennaro and Serafina (Morrone) DeRosa. After graduating from Johnstown High School in 1949, she moved to Lansing, Michigan, where she married Francesco “Frank” Orlando on July 11, 1953.

Along with her brother Valentino DeRosa and her husband, Jean owned several businesses in the Lansing area, including Mason Foodland and FunTyme Adventure Parks.

As a devout Catholic, she was an active member of St. James Parish and took many religious pilgrimages to Italy, the Holy Land, Spain, Croatia, and France. She loved socializing through her involvement in numerous clubs and organizations. She enjoyed baking for her family and friends, and her legacy will live on through the countless recipes she passed down to them.
